Meeting of Armenia-Slovakia Friendship Group in NA
1 / 6

On March 22, the Head of the RA NA Armenia-Slovakia Friendship Group, the deputy of My Step Faction Hamazasp Danielyan met with the Chargé d' Affairs of the Slovak Republic to the Republic of Armenia Miroslav Hacek.

Thanking for the reception, the Ambassador has noted that Slovakia supports the democracy of Armenia and is ready to contribute to ongoing reforms in Armenia.

Hamazasp Danielyan highlighted the opening of the Slovak Embassy in Armenia in the development of bilateral relations.

The Head of the Friendship Group expressed his gratitude for the balanced position of Slovakia on the settlement of Nagorno Karabakh conflict. In this context, he emphasized the resolution adopted by the Slovak Parliament during the war, which included all 3 principles of the conflict settlement. He also thanked the Foreign Affairs Committee of the Slovak National Council in connection with the initiative and adoption of the resolution related to Nagorno Karabakh on March 17, 2021 and he was hopeful that the resolution will be adopted by the Slovak Parliament in the near future. Danielyan has stressed the importance of the resolution, because it underlines such items as the immediate release of all prisoners of war and other forcibly kept persons, the condemnation of the military involvement of the third countries during the conflict, the implementation of the decision process on future legal status of Nagorno Karabakh, under the auspices of the OSCE Minsk Group Co-Chairs and other important provisions.

The MP also attached importance to the cooperation with Slovakia in the framework of the RA-EU Comprehensive and Enhanced Partnership Agreement.

The parties referred to the snap parliamentary elections scheduled in Armenia on June 20, 2021. Hamazasp Danielyan highlighted the amendments to the Electoral Code.
